Find the area of an equilateral triangle with radius 5√3 m. Leave your answer in simplest radical form.

In an equilateral triangle the radius of inscribed circle is equal to
r= \frac{a \sqrt{3} }{6}, so 
5 \sqrt{3} = \frac{a \sqrt{3} }{6} and 
a=30.
The area of this equilateral triangle is A= \frac{a^2 \sqrt{3} }{4} =\frac{30^2\cdot \sqrt{3} }{4}=225 \sqrt{3} square units.

To graph a line, first put the equation into slope-intercept form: y=mx+b. So what can we do with our equation, -3y=x-6, to get it into slope-intercept form? If we divide both sides of the equation by -3, we get y=-\dfrac{x}{3}+2. This gives us several pieces of information. Remember that the constant term, the one without a variable, tells us the y-coordinate of the y-intercept. The y-intercept is where the graph crosses the x-axis. So here, the constant term is 2; so the y-intercept is (0,2). That is one of the points. Now what does the slope represent? It is rise/run. Here it is -1/3. So from our y-intercept, (0,2), we can go down one unit and to the right 3 units. This new point is (3,1). From that point we can apply that again: go down 1 and right 3 units to get another point, (6,0).
